Skip to content
Snippets Groups Projects
user avatar
Venkata Lakshmi Narayana Gubba authored
[ Upstream commit 2be43aba ]

Currently qca_suspend() is relied on IBS mechanism. During
FW download and memory dump collections, IBS will be disabled.
In those cases, driver will allow suspend and still uses the
serdev port, which results to errors. Now added a wait timeout
if suspend is triggered during FW download and memory collections.

Signed-off-by: default avatarVenkata Lakshmi Narayana Gubba <gubbaven@codeaurora.org>
Signed-off-by: default avatarBalakrishna Godavarthi <bgodavar@codeaurora.org>
Reviewed-by: default avatarAbhishek Pandit-Subedi <abhishekpandit@chromium.org>
Signed-off-by: default avatarMarcel Holtmann <marcel@holtmann.org>
Stable-dep-of: 272970be ("Bluetooth: hci_qca: Fix driver shutdown on closed serdev")
Signed-off-by: default avatarSasha Levin <sashal@kernel.org>
1ab00983
Name Last commit Last update